Hello,

Awhile back I seem to recall there might have been a blog or two on
the subject of how to load from Hbm files versus assemblies.

The logic seems clear, if all of the Hbm files are created/modified
after all of the involved assemblies, i.e. where fluent mappings are
happening, then load from the files. Otherwise, expose or re-expose
the configuration.

I'd like to do a similar thing, but perhaps my approach needs a
little help, because the FileInfo dates/times don't seem to be right
at all for comparison purposes.

I'm chewing on whether it would be worth saving assembly version
details to file. Maybe that's a better approach than to depend upon
the FileInfo for dates that are somehow broken.

Environment: Windows 7 64-bit SP1
Targeting .NET Framework 4.5 (database migrations), 4.6 (ASP.NET MVC)

Anyone have any thoughts on this?
